Complaints Investigator (Medical Devices)

Are you a analytical thinker with a passion for precision? Join our laboratory as a Complaints Investigator and become a technical detective in the healthcare sector. In this role, you will lead deep-dive investigations into returned medical devices to ensure they maintain the gold standard in global healthcare. Whether you are an ambitious graduate or a professional seeking a career pivot, we provide the full training required to excel in this specialised field.

Responsibilities

  • Perform hands-on investigations by meticulously examining devices to determine the root cause of issues.
  • Utilise MS Excel and internal systems to log findings, identify quality trends, and spot emerging patterns.
  • Participate in "Continuous Improvement" projects to influence future product design.
  • Collaborate with international teams to implement corrective actions.
  • Generate technical reports that adhere to strict global regulatory and safety standards.
  • Biohazard Waste Disposal: You will handle the disposal of biohazardous materials in accordance with all safety regulations.

Qualifications

  • Analytical mindset with a proven ability to follow evidence to a logical conclusion.
  • High level of IT literacy, specifically in Word and Excel.
  • Strong documentation skills with an uncompromising focus on precision.
  • Minimum of secondary education, with essential proficiency in Maths and English.
  • Previous experience in a laboratory or regulated environment is considered a valuable asset.

What We Offer

  • Competitive salary: £15.99 per hour (Days).
  • Predictable 4-on, 4-off shift pattern (7 AM - 7 PM).
  • Modern, high-tech laboratory environment.
  • On-site parking, electric charging stations, and a subsidised canteen.
  • Location: Witney (OX29 0YL moving to OX29 5UX next year)
